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in damages and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the signs. Call a pro.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ent odors in your kitchen, it’s time to call our team. Don’t wait. Act now.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can show a leak or hidden moisture. If you notice st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s time to call our team. Don’t risk it. Call a pro.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show hidden moisture and structural damage. If you notice uneven flooring, it’s time to call our team. Don’t wait. Act now.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ice peeling paint or wallpaper, it’s time to call our team. Don’t risk it. Call a pro.
Increased Utility Bills
Increased utility bills can show hidden moisture and energy loss. If you notice a spike in your utility bills, it’s time to call our team. Don’t wait. Act now.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can show hidden moisture and health risks. If you notice mold or mildew growth in your kitchen, it’s time to call our team. Don’t risk it. Call a pro.

Kitchen Water Removal Cost in Waltham, MA
The cost of Kitchen Water Removal in Waltham, MA can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can help you plan for the process. Get a clear picture. Get a plan.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Final inspection and follow-up |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Insurance claims support | $0 – $1,000 | Insurance company requirements and complexity of claims process |
| Equipment rental and disposal |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to help you plan for the process. Get a clear picture. Get a plan.
